Wuhan, the city of COVID-19’s origin, recorded at least 15 practitioners of the Falun Gong spiritual discipline being persecuted between July and November of 2022 when the virus was still surging and Beijing’s strict lockdown measures were in place.

During that time, nine Wuhan brainwashing centers were involved in the persecution, according to the data collected by Minghui.org, an online information platform of Falun Gong that records the Chinese Communist Party’s (CCP) persecution of the practice in China.

Falun Gong, also known as Falun Dafa, includes five slow-moving and gentle exercises and moral teachings based on truthfulness, compassion, and forbearance.

In July 1999, Jiang Zemin, the CCP leader at the time, launched a nationwide persecution of Falun Gong despite the fact that the practice not only benefited tens of millions of practitioners, but also won CCP officials’ recognition for its contribution to the “spiritual civilization of the society.”

The data obtained by Minghui.org showed Wuhan authorities used more than 60 brainwashing centers in 2,519 acts of persecution against Falun Gong followers between July 1999 and June 2022.

In particular, at least 45 Falun Gong adherents were recorded as having been detained and tortured in 13 brainwashing centers between January and June 2021. Of the 13 brainwashing centers involved, nine were new facilities set up by the Wuhan authorities.

A Persecution Initiative

In 2021, Wuhan authorities initiated a program specifically targeting Falun Gong followers, Minghui.org revealed.

While the nation suffered the draconian “zero-COVID” policy, the city’s Political and Legal Committee and the 610 Office reinvigorated the brainwashing centers to step up its persecution campaign. Subsequently, Wuhan authorities established 10 new brainwashing centers that year.

The so-called Political and Legal Committee (PLC), from Party central to the local level, has been known as the Chinese Gestapo for its involvement in a range of human rights abuses, the persecution of Falun Gong practitioners, and the operation of extralegal detention facilities and forced labor camps.
The 610 Office, named after the date of its inception on June 10, 1999, is an extralegal task force created for the express purpose of carrying out the persecution of Falun Gong.

The PLC led the establishment of brainwashing centers at the local, city, county, and provincial levels, while 610 personnel coordinated the arrest, brainwashing, and persecution of practitioners with staff at police stations and within the community.

The brainwashing centers at all levels are under the guise of so-called “law and education classes,” “transformation and learning classes,” “legal education centers,” “legal education institutes,” “care centers,” “caring homes,” and more.

To facilitate the program to force practitioners to give up their beliefs, authorities recruited successfully brainwashed practitioners to deceive those who haven’t been broken while former police officers conduct the torture in the brainwashing centers.

Brutality

The following are just a few cases of what Minghui.org collected in Wuhan’s persecution “Initiative” against local Falun Gong adherents.
On Sept. 29, 2021, then-53-year-old Zhou Ailin was arrested by local police and detained in Etouwan Brainwashing Center, Qiaokou District. This was the ninth time local police illegally captured Zhou, an auditor of the accounting department of the Industrial and Commercial Bureau in Qiaokou District.

In the brainwashing center, she was slapped, forced to stand for hours, kept in solitary confinement, handcuffed to a window for five days and nights, force-fed, and more.

On Dec. 18, 2021, 71-year-old Li Xiumei was abducted from her home by several plainclothes police officers and taken to a brainwashing center in Huangpi District. When she was released two weeks later, she was extremely weak and could not straighten her back due to the torture.

She was abducted again on Feb. 18, 2022, and taken to the brainwashing center. Her health rapidly deteriorated from the torture in the center, where she died on Oct. 8, 2022.

On April 18, 2022, police abducted eight Falun Gong practitioners and took them to the Law and Education Class of Qiaokou District, including then-60-year-old Zong Ming.
Zong was not released until Dec. 26, at which point she was emaciated, her black hair had turned white, and she could no longer talk. Her son immediately drove her to various local hospitals to seek medical help. She passed away on Jan. 4, 2023, in the emergency room.

Widespread Persecution

There are brainwashing centers all over Wuhan, including at Party schools, hospitals, nursing homes, orphanages, guest houses, and hotels.

Staff at these brainwashing centers engage in psychological torture such as TV programs on loop slandering Falun Gong, mandating the reporting of “thoughts,” and psychological and physical torture to force adherents to renounce Falun Gong.

According to Minghui’s data, of the 13 districts of Wuhan city, 10 were recorded as having Falun Gong adherents illegally detained and tortured in local brainwashing centers between July and November of 2021.
